Output 2c8a259ad143832f665ccb60d65c730e18ea470a145e2bb164c01d90651f30f3:27

value
2975252
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ae549ad35ee2fec8dccdb8067a773eac2b28ce46 OP_EQUAL
address
3HanrNBL9jMwKdrmGPzixyAwnxNqGTed9A
transaction
2c8a259ad143832f665ccb60d65c730e18ea470a145e2bb164c01d90651f30f3
spent
true